Call for Papers - EPHMRA LATAM Chapter Meeting

Our first LATAM Chapter Meeting will be held online on 22 October 2026, 13:00–17:00 UK time via Zoom and we want to hear from you! We invite researchers, agencies, and pharma professionals to submit papers exploring the challenges, innovations, and insights shaping Patient, Market & Real-World Evidence (PMR) in Latin America. Each presentation will last 20–25 minutes and the meeting will be held in English.
